#7bd61d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7bd61d is composed of 48.2% red, 83.9%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.4%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 89.5 degrees, a saturation of 76.1% and a lightness of 47.6%. #7bd61d color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ff3a with #00ad00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#7bd61d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7bd61d has RGB values of R:123, G:214,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 8115741.

Shades and Tints of #7bd61d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040701 is the darkest color, while #f9fef4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7bd61d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a8271 is the less saturated color, while #7bf201 is the most saturated one.
